A CLOSED, HOLISTIC SYSTEM is a system that operates amidst a merging of the evolving parts of the whole, to create a sum greater than its parts, that's, inevitably, thorough and complete.
The Holistic Solutions Think Tank is established for the creation of “closed, holistic systems” in the field areas: Law, Politics, Sociology, Anthropology, Archeology, Media, Education, Arts, Psychology, Environment, Architecture, Agriculture, Economy, Medicine, Sci-Tech, Energy, Transportation, Manufacture, Infrastructure and Space.
Projects already include, the realization of the American Reconstruction Department, the Redevelopment of City and Rural Areas Authority – Staying True to Our Heritage (RCRA), and the 'Charting the Course' closed, holistic system education proposal.
